Description
DESCRIZIONE DESCRIPTION
Descrizione dell'invenzione avente per titolo 'TURBINA EOLICA AD ASSE VERTICALE TIPO STELLARE" Description of the invention entitled 'VERTICAL AXIS WIND TURBINE, STAR TYPE "
L invenzione in oggetto è un motore che gira sfruttando la spinta del vento. The invention in question is an engine that runs by exploiting the thrust of the wind.
Si colloca nel settore dei mulini a vento ad asse verticale. -Le dimensioni della TURBINA e del ROTORE varieranno secondo le esigenze specifiche, le condizioni ambientali e le normative . It is placed in the sector of vertical axis windmills. -The size of the TURBINE and the ROTOR will vary according to specific needs, environmental conditions and regulations.
La turbina è costituita da una camera a base ottagonale con al centro un’asse rotante verticale alettato che qui chiamiamo ROTORE, (dis. n. 1). The turbine consists of an octagonal base chamber with a finned vertical rotating axis in the center which we call here ROTOR, (dis. No. 1).
La camera è divisa in otto settori uguali da pannelli verticali posizionati alla base sulle rette che, tangenti la sezione del rotore, intersecano ognuna un vertice dell'ottagono. (dis. n. 2). _ The chamber is divided into eight equal sectors by vertical panels positioned at the base on the straight lines which, tangent to the rotor section, each intersect a vertex of the octagon. (dis. n. 2). _
Gli otto settori uguali formano otto imbuti disposti a stella rispetto al rotore. The eight equal sectors form eight funnels arranged in a star with respect to the rotor.
La turbina va posizionata all'aperto in zona di vento. The turbine must be placed outdoors in a windy area.
Qualsiasi sia la direzione del vento che investe la turbina, i pannelli disposti a stella convogliano l'aria sul rotore la quale lo spinge sempre nella stessa direzione. Whatever the direction of the wind that hits the turbine, the panels arranged in a star convey the air on the rotor which always pushes it in the same direction.
Gli stessi pannelli fanno da schermo per la rotazione sottovento. The same panels act as a screen for leeward rotation.
